Full Description
{1} House. Early/mid C18th. Regular coursed limestone, now painted, with thatch roof. Originally 2-unit plan. Single storey with attic; 2-window range of C20 casements in original openings under wood lintels. C19 casements to attic above, are under eyebrow dormers. Central C20 door under wood lintel. Ashlar gable parapets and kneelers and brick and ashlar stacks at ends. C19 extension to rear. Interior not inspected. Included for group value.
